Adelaide tiles can add a beautiful touch to any room, but they need regular maintenance to keep them looking their best. One of the most important steps is to clean them regularly with mild detergent and warm water. Harsh chemicals can damage the tile surface, causing it to wear down and lose its lustre. By taking a few moments to clean your tiles each week, you can prolong their lifespan and keep them looking their best. Plus, the added benefit of having clean Adelaide tiles is that they create a hygienic environment, making your space a healthier place to be.

Grout is one of the most commonly overlooked areas in tile cleaning routines. Not only does it protect your tiles from shifting or looseness, but it also serves as a barrier from dirt and grime. Without proper sealing, your tiles can fall victim to dullness and can quickly lose their vibrant colours. By sealing your grout, you can effectively maintain the beauty of your tiles and keep your home looking fresh and clean.
Tile floors are durable and beautiful, however they can be easily scratched and damaged by furniture. That’s where felt pads come in handy! By placing felt pads under your furniture, you can protect your tile floors from scratches and other types of damage. Felt pads are an affordable and practical solution that can save you money in the long run by prolonging the life of your floor. Not only that, but they make moving your furniture a breeze and can even reduce noise. Tiles are a popular choice for flooring and walls in bathrooms, kitchens, and other wet areas, as they offer a durable and water-resistant solution. However, it is essential to ensure that the tiles are properly sealed to maintain their waterproof protection. Over time, the sealant can wear away, leaving the tiles vulnerable to water damage and mould growth. To prevent this, it is recommended to reseal the tiles once a year or as needed, depending on the level of use and exposure to water. Not only does this protect the tiles from damage, but it also helps to keep them looking their best, adding value to your home and enhancing its aesthetic appeal. A little bit of maintenance can go a long way in ensuring the longevity of your tiled surfaces.
Hard water stains can be a real pain to deal with. These unsightly spots can be a stubborn nuisance to clean off tiles and other surfaces. Fortunately, there is a solution. You can use common household items like vinegar and baking soda to get rid of them. Mix some vinegar and baking soda and apply the solution to the affected areas. Let it sit for a while before cleaning it off with a scouring pad. If you prefer a specialised cleaning product, there are a variety of options available on the market to suit your needs. Either way, with a little bit of effort, you can restore your tiles to their original pristine condition.
